You are here

function drush_minifyjs_minify_js in Minify JS 8

Same name and namespace in other branches
  1. 7 minifyjs.drush.inc \drush_minifyjs_minify_js()

Drush command logic. drush_[COMMAND_NAME]().

File

./minifyjs.drush.inc, line 42

Code

function drush_minifyjs_minify_js() {
  drush_print('Minifying all JS files...');
  $files = minifyjs_load_all_files();
  foreach ($files as $fid => $file) {
    $status = minifyjs_minify_file($fid);

    // Only output error messages.
    if ($status !== TRUE) {
      drush_print($status);
    }
  }
  \Drupal::cache()
    ->delete(MINIFYJS_CACHE_CID);
  drush_print('Complete!');
}